STATE v. TAYLOR

No. 74197.

997 S.W.2d 528 (1999)

STATE of Missouri, Plaintiff/Respondent, v. Michael TAYLOR, Defendant/Appellant.

Missouri Court of Appeals, Eastern District, Division Three.

Motion for Rehearing and/or Transfer Denied July 29, 1999.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John Munson Morris, III, Assistant Attorney General, Barbara K. Chesser, Jefferson City, for respondent.

Gary E. Brotherton, Public Defender, Columbia, for appellant.

Before PAUL J. SIMON, P.J., KATHIANNE KNAUP CRANE, J. and LAWRENCE E. MOONEY, J.


Motion for Rehearing and/or Transfer to Supreme Court Denied July 29, 1999.

ORDER

PER CURIAM.

Defendant appeals from the judgment entered on a jury verdict finding him guilty of one count of first degree murder, in violation of Section 565.020 RSMo (1994) and one count of forcible rape, in violation of Section 566.030 RSMo (Cum.Supp.1998).
